Output f21576e7b74ffd2f75dfb5691e1291d1adfb159db2a61e290cd256859687c015:4

value
259292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86e6a30e5ec24dd2e8aa9bc0aff5db4eea6fd0cd OP_EQUAL
address
3DzJmBeeAK3C8Q1i3XYMeJnGZNcmxNMmcK
transaction
f21576e7b74ffd2f75dfb5691e1291d1adfb159db2a61e290cd256859687c015
spent
true